Answer:

x^7\sqrt{x}

Step-by-step explanation:

\sqrt{x^{15}} =\sqrt{x^{(14+1)}}

Apply the exponent rule a^{b+c}=a^b \cdot a^c

\implies \sqrt{x^{(14+1)}}=\sqrt{x^{14}x^1}=\sqrt{x^{14}x}

Apply the radical rule \sqrt{ab} =\sqrt{a}\sqrt{b}:

\implies \sqrt{x^{14}x}=\sqrt{x^{14}} \sqrt{x}

Apply the radical rule \sqrt[a]{x^b} =x^{\frac{b}{a}}:

\implies \sqrt{x^{14}} \sqrt{x}=x^{\frac{14}{2}}\sqrt{x}=x^7\sqrt{x}

A rental car costs $65.95 if 30 miles are driven and $75.95 if 50 miles are driven. Construct
Mazyrski [523]

Answer:

y = 0.5x + 50.95

Step-by-step explanation:

Given y is total cost while x is total miles

Slope: m = (y2-y1)/(x2-x1)

m = (75.95-65.95)/(50-30) = 10/20 = 0.5

y = mx + b

y = 0.5x + b

75.95 = 0.5(50) + b

b = 50.95

Slope intercept form: y = 0.5x + 50.95
